Position

White: king g1; rooks d4/f1; bishop g6; pawns a2/b2/g2. Black: king f8; rooks e8/h5; knight e3; pawns a7/b7/c6/f6/g5/g7. Black is ahead by 3 points of material. White to move.

Solution (3 moves)

  1. Opponent setup: Rh1+ — rook h5→h1, gives check. Now White to move.
  2. Best move: Kxh1 — king g1→h1, captures rook. Opponent replies Nxf1 (knight e3→f1, captures rook).
  3. Best move: Bxe8 — bishop g6→e8, captures rook. Opponent replies Ng3+ (knight f1→g3, gives check).
  4. Best move: Kh2 — king h1→h2.

Tactical themes

advantage, endgame, hanging piece, long. The key move Kxh1 wins material.
